Mmmmm stuffed peppers and muffins





Had the best freaking lunch today! A beautiful red bell pepper stuffed with awesomeness. The stuffing is made of brown rice, silken tofu (that's been sauteed in red wine and tomato juice), dried cherries, walnuts, black pepper, and fresh ginger. So yummy! Then I shove all this into red and green bell peppers and bake for about 15 mins. So easy and soooo good. This comes to us courtesy of a great book called Vegan Meals for One or Two, by Nancy Berkoff. The book has been great so far with lots of simple recipes for everyday vegan cooking. Perfect when you're pressed for time. They turned out so good!

Another item that always turns out great are the carrot and raisin muffins form Vegan with a Vengeance. These are Elie's favorite and I can tell why. Now, I'm a big fan of the quinoa muffins from the Veganomicon, but these muffins are so soft. The carrot and raisins make them so naturally sweet. The nice thing is that this recipe is easily modified. I can use agave to replace the white sugar and it doesn't really alter the texture much. Love that! These muffins are perfect for all the time, especially cause they're so easy to make. But the nutmeg and cinnamon in them makes me think so much of the fall. I have a feeling that I'll be having these a lot more from now on.
